Cognitive therapy for behavioural issues
Cognitive behaviour therapy is a measurable and structured type of psychotherapy. It's among the most well-studied psychotherapy methods, and is used by psychologists, therapists and counselors to treat or manage mental health issues. It focuses on the relationship between emotions, thoughts and behaviours. It is based on the notion that psychological problems are due to unhelpful or problematic patterns of thinking and behavior, as well as on core beliefs.
The primary goal of CBT is to identify and challenge negative automatic thoughts. It also assists people to learn practical self-help strategies that improve their quality of life. Most often, therapists will assign homework to patients to learn these skills in between sessions. Homework could also include keeping a diary or recording your experiences.
